Dallas Catholics celebrate first Sunday with new pope
Posted on March 17, 2013 at 5:33 PM
Updated Sunday, Mar 17 at 11:08 PM
While others packed bars for St. Patrick's Day, Sunday, March 17 had a whole new meaning for Catholics. The faithful packed the pews to celebrate their first Sunday with Pope Francis as head of the Catholic Church.
